Obviously, I'm talking about being a fan of a football team as precious few of us ever get to play a decent standard of football and fewer still get to be a manager. Do you get more pleasure out of being a football fan, or out of playing FM? Real football comes around once a week, we watch on TV or go to the match with some friends perhaps, we pray for victories, most of us daren't hope for league wins, we're lucky if our team wins a handful of actually important trophies in our entire lifetimes. We often spend serious amounts of money on season tickets, half-time pies, flights to a European match. We might shiver in the rain at a windswept lower league ground. But by God it feels good when our team wins, even though we've had no actual input into the success. On the other hand, we play FM, perhaps with friends in a networked game. We do it in the comfort of our homes (or offices or trains...), we play when we want. We choose which team to play, we shape it and teak it, we directly control its fortunes. It only costs us £30 a year or so not including the computer. But we know that it's not real - though is football itself 'real'? So really - which one is better?
